Transaction 8621e376770a1c7acd1d1cf2cc27140122436b002f887823f3d9f2e145ceecc8

3 Input
2 Outputs
  • 8621e376770a1c7acd1d1cf2cc27140122436b002f887823f3d9f2e145ceecc8:0
  • value  718704
    address  31icT2rQm1pLkXUWejbgEJqc9DqGBnyCq2
  • 8621e376770a1c7acd1d1cf2cc27140122436b002f887823f3d9f2e145ceecc8:1
  • value  308140
    address  bc1q2m33un5m0d9gwrg2a2dkw8qxyuh603htvrqadk